Transaction 751a0d8de0a7b7392f44c1568ef40ce61d6c3c8c4757b97e211387545b1ed229
1 Input
2 Outputs
- 751a0d8de0a7b7392f44c1568ef40ce61d6c3c8c4757b97e211387545b1ed229:0
- 751a0d8de0a7b7392f44c1568ef40ce61d6c3c8c4757b97e211387545b1ed229:1
value 19812000
address 33foSnVW93sww3LT5Zy4S3fEeKcpsHAb8u
value 1000085
address 3M1XKJMYxeKbdmLgwWWi7TPNtSuVKqEsJN